# The Setting Sun - Hardcover

by **Osamu Dazai** (Author), **Donald Keene** (Translator)

This powerful novel of a nation in social and moral crisis was first published by New Directions in 1956. Set in the early postwar years, _The Setting Sun_ probes the destructive effects of war and the transition from a feudal Japan to an industrial society. The influence of Osamu Dazai's novel has made "people of the setting sun" a permanent part of the Japanese language, and his heroine, Kazuko, a young aristocrat who deliberately abandons her class, a symbol of the anomie which pervades so much of the modern world.
